Composite Number

77247

77247 is a odd composite number that follows 77246 and precedes 77248. It is composed of 8 distinct factors: 1, 3, 9, 27, 2861, 8583, 25749, 77247. Its prime factorization can be written as 3^3 × 2861. 77247 is classified as a deficient number based on the sum of its proper divisors. In computer science, 77247 is represented as 10010110110111111 in binary and 12DBF in hexadecimal.
